Tamil Nadu staring at defeat against K'taka
Bangalore, Jan 4 (UNI) Forced to follow on, Tamil Nadu were precariously placed, losing three wickets for 130 in the second innings and still needing 89 runs against Karnataka at the end of the third day's play in a sixth round Elite 'A' group Ranji Trophy match here today.
At stumps, skipper Badrinath (46) and Hemang Badani (six) were at the crease, with the visitors facing certain defeat.
Chasing a huge Karnataka first innings knock of 426, Tamil Nadu were bundled out for only 207, with left arm spinner Sunil Joshi (4/53) and M P Appanna (3/39) devastating the Tamil Nadu batsmen, among whom opener M Vijay scared a debiant 48 runs.
However, in the second knock too, the visitors failed, losing three wickets before the stumps were drawn. R Prasanna scored a valiant 59 before he was trapped leg before by Appanna.
